The BCW is Proud to Support United Way of Westchester and Putnam’s Release of the 2023 ALICE Report!

We are proud to support United Way of Westchester and Putnam and its release of the 2023 ALICE Report. Inflation has reduced every household’s buying power, but more than a third of Hudson Valley households were already one emergency away from financial ruin. The latest state ALICE Report released by United Way of New York State looks at how the pandemic, its recovery, and other economic factors impacted Hudson Valley households.

Please attend a virtual workshop on Tuesday, July 11, at 10 a.m. to find out the 2023 ALICE data from Dutchess, Orange, Putnam, Rockland, Ulster, and Westchester counties and how inflation affects ALICE.
